Description
Soldier piles are construction systems, which consist of piles (vertical beams), combined with coating (most commonly wood). Soldier piles are constructed as follows:
- Construction of piles at equal intervals (usually 1m);
- Narrow excavation works and installation of coating;
- If necessary – back filling and compaction of the soil behind the coating.
Advantages
- Economically feasible. The soldier piles are one of the cheapest supporting solutions, compared to other construction systems;
- Fast construction;
- Flexibility when building – possible changes along the construction process;
- The construction technology is not complex;
- Possibility for combination with spry concrete;
- Possibility for combination with anchors.
Disadvantages
- Most commonly used as temporary constructions;
- Can’t be used in highly saturated soils without preliminary draining of the construction site;
- Low stiffness characteristics, compared to other support systems;
